Output 67dd08e235f770fadb84c97781936f293607edbe94485f2ea25c22b7a00050c6:26

value
547740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ed618ae0b646bca3e55782a8bc6dc8ebf973188f OP_EQUAL
address
3PLAvNv7y1GqvZMduc8d8QnxRmdrwBThy3
transaction
67dd08e235f770fadb84c97781936f293607edbe94485f2ea25c22b7a00050c6
confirmations
278982
spent
true